The Significance of Pronunciation in Teaching English as a Foreign Language

Effective communication in English as a foreign language heavily relies on pronunciation. Precise pronunciation not only aids comprehension and minimizes confusion but also instills confidence in learners. The ability to articulate sounds correctly is vital for conveying intended meanings accurately. Poor pronunciation can hinder understanding, underscoring the necessity of mastering this skill in language acquisition.
